Obituary of Cyril Douglas Dempsey

DEMPSEY, Cyril “Surry” Douglas- 91 of Herring Cove, passed away on April 22, 2024.  Born July 1, 1932, the son of the late Everett and Theresa (Power) Dempsey, of Herring Cove NS.

Surry married the love of his life, Bernadine Orton, in 1955. They remained a happy couple for 65 years, until her death on February 1st, 2020. Surry and Bernie were the first up to dance and the last to leave after cleaning up when they put on events at Saint Paul’s Catholic Church Hall and the Herring Cove Volunteer Firehall. The whole family and many neighbors gathered annually on Canada Day in the Dempsey back yard, which was Bernie’s way of celebrating Surry’s July 1st birthday, even though he didn’t want the light shined on himself.

Surry was wise, resourceful, gentle, and capable. When he decided to build his family house, he figured out what to do by offering an acquaintance - who happened to be a skilled builder - a ride to work every day. Surry asked questions, learned, and built the home where he and Bernie raised their family, and where he lived until the end of his life. Surry started his work life early, fishing with his father while many of his peers were still in school. Later he became a sprinkler fitter, and then moved on to Halifax DND Dockyard pipe-fitting shop, until his retirement in 1993. After he retired, he kept busy reading, boatbuilding, furniture-making, gardening, and caring for his family. He also loved mayfly fishing. Surry made countless forays to a serene and somewhat isolated lake. The fishing was fun, but it was truly about connecting with nature and with his brothers, sons, grandchildren, and a few fishing buddies.

Surry died peacefully at home on April 22, 2024, at 91 years of age, but his legacy of living and loving well will remain in the hearts of countless family and friends. When asked, “What would you do if you could live your life over again?” he replied, “You can’t live your life over again.” He lived his one life fully.
